发新话题
打印

关于簇大小的设置问题

关于簇大小的设置问题

请问fat32中,簇大小可以自己设置。但到底设置多大合适呢?
是不是簇越小越合适,浪费越少?
在pqmagic中512大小的簇,只能支持3g多大小的分区。
但是在diskgenius中,20g的盘格式化时,如果选择簇大小为512,仍然能正常格式化,并能正常使用。拷贝进去4g多的文件,也能正常。然后打开pq,发现pq确实检测到这个盘的簇大小为512,里边也有4g多的文件,但是在更改簇大小那里,却又仍然坚持说“现有数据对512大小的簇来说,数据量太大”。

那么我想确认的是,20g的分区,使用512大小的簇,是否能正常使用?会不会导致以后文件容量增大时,系统出错并崩溃?
该如何计算合适的簇大小?
diskgenius似乎没有对不同容量的分区里,最小应该使用的簇大小进行限制,这个是安全的吗?
谢谢。


另外补充一点建议,希望新版程序能加入对带有数据的分区容量调整的功能,对现有分区分开或合并的功能,以及对有数据的分区进行磁盘坏簇检测的功能(而不是现在的格式化时检测)。
最后,多谢开发了这么易用的软件。

TOP

对于FAT32分区来说,簇的大小设置得较大时,读写效率会较高,但是如果小文件很多时会浪费硬盘空间。相反,如果簇较小,读写效率会降低,但空间浪费情况会有较大改善。正常情况下格式化时使用默认的簇大小就可以了,当然也可以根据自己的需要做调整。

格式化时,DiskGenius给出的可选簇大小都是根据分区大小计算出来的,应该是都可以正常使用的。DiskGenius在这方面比较灵活,尽量不做过多的限制。65G以下的FAT32分区应该都可以按512字节的簇大小格式化,因为根据FAT32的结构特点,这样的设置是合理的。但并不推荐这样的设置,因为这样虽然最大限度地节省了空间,但随之带来的效率下降将非常明显。如果需要在分区中存放大量的小文件,建议采用NTFS分区。

谢谢你的建议。

TOP

非常感谢回复。
因为从网上的一些文章来看,FAT32在512b大小的簇情况下,只能支持到3g左右,所以有以上担心。既然专业人员说没问题了,那我就放心了。
谢谢。

TOP

发新话题